Fortinet white logo
Fortinet white logo

CLI Reference

config webfilter search-engine

config webfilter search-engine

Configure web filter search engines.

config webfilter search-engine
    Description: Configure web filter search engines.
    edit <name>
        set hostname {string}
        set url {string}
        set query {string}
        set safesearch [disable|url|...]
        set charset [utf-8|gb2312]
        set source-url [enable|disable]
        set safesearch-str {string}
    next
end

config webfilter search-engine

Parameter

Description

Type

Size

Default

name

Search engine name.

string

Maximum length: 35

hostname

Hostname (regular expression).

string

Maximum length: 127

url

URL (regular expression).

string

Maximum length: 127

query

Code used to prefix a query (must end with an equals character).

string

Maximum length: 15

safesearch

Safe search method. You can disable safe search, add the safe search string to URLs, or insert a safe search header.

option

-

disable

Option

Description

disable

Site does not support safe search.

url

Safe search selected with a parameter in the URL.

header

Safe search selected by search header (i.e. youtube.edu).

translate

Perform URL FortiGuard check on HTTP requests parameter.

yt-pattern

Pattern to match YouTube channel ID.

yt-scan

Perform IPS scan.

yt-video

Pattern to match YouTube video name.

yt-channel

Pattern to match YouTube channel name.

charset

Search engine charset.

option

-

utf-8

Option

Description

utf-8

UTF-8 encoding.

gb2312

GB2312 encoding.

source-url

Enable/disable source url in the image search result.

option

-

disable

Option

Description

enable

Enable source url in image search.

disable

Disable source url in image search.

safesearch-str

Safe search parameter used in the URL.

string

Maximum length: 79

config webfilter search-engine

config webfilter search-engine

Configure web filter search engines.

config webfilter search-engine
    Description: Configure web filter search engines.
    edit <name>
        set hostname {string}
        set url {string}
        set query {string}
        set safesearch [disable|url|...]
        set charset [utf-8|gb2312]
        set source-url [enable|disable]
        set safesearch-str {string}
    next
end

config webfilter search-engine

Parameter

Description

Type

Size

Default

name

Search engine name.

string

Maximum length: 35

hostname

Hostname (regular expression).

string

Maximum length: 127

url

URL (regular expression).

string

Maximum length: 127

query

Code used to prefix a query (must end with an equals character).

string

Maximum length: 15

safesearch

Safe search method. You can disable safe search, add the safe search string to URLs, or insert a safe search header.

option

-

disable

Option

Description

disable

Site does not support safe search.

url

Safe search selected with a parameter in the URL.

header

Safe search selected by search header (i.e. youtube.edu).

translate

Perform URL FortiGuard check on HTTP requests parameter.

yt-pattern

Pattern to match YouTube channel ID.

yt-scan

Perform IPS scan.

yt-video

Pattern to match YouTube video name.

yt-channel

Pattern to match YouTube channel name.

charset

Search engine charset.

option

-

utf-8

Option

Description

utf-8

UTF-8 encoding.

gb2312

GB2312 encoding.

source-url

Enable/disable source url in the image search result.

option

-

disable

Option

Description

enable

Enable source url in image search.

disable

Disable source url in image search.

safesearch-str

Safe search parameter used in the URL.

string

Maximum length: 79